Web Scraping FAQ 5

9 Free Web Scrapers That You Cannot Miss In 2020

Web Scraping FAQ

If it is a new supply we have not crawled before – pattern data shall be supplied following improvement kick off. All our crawlers are constructed using Scrapy, the open source web scraping framework our founders created. Additionally, we use quite a few other open supply frameworks which we’ve developed that ensure your not locked into using propieratry expertise. We use Crawlera as our proxy solution and Splash as a headless browser if one is required.
That’s lots of code to write down, luckily scrapy comes with most of these performance built in. There are many software program instruments obtainable that can be utilized to customise web-scraping solutions. Some web scraping software LinkedIn Data Extractor Software Tool may also be used to extract knowledge from an API instantly. Web scraping a web page includes fetching it and extracting from it. Therefore, net crawling is a primary element of net scraping, to fetch pages for later processing.
Not all cases of net spidering introduced earlier than the courts have been thought-about trespass to chattels. There are efforts using machine studying and laptop imaginative and prescient that try to establish and extract information from web pages by decoding pages visually as a human being might. There are several companies that have developed vertical particular harvesting platforms. These platforms create and monitor a multitude of “bots” for particular verticals with no “man in the loop” , and no work related to a particular target web site. The preparation involves establishing the knowledge base for the complete vertical and then the platform creates the bots routinely.
Craigslist despatched 3Taps a stop-and-desist letter and blocked their IP addresses and later sued, in Craigslist v. 3Taps. The court held that the stop-and-desist letter and IP blocking was adequate for Craigslist to correctly claim that 3Taps had violated the Computer Fraud and Abuse Act. The best known of these circumstances, eBay v. Bidder’s Edge, resulted in an injunction ordering Bidder’s Edge to cease accessing, accumulating, and indexing auctions from the eBay web site. This case involved automated putting of bids, often known as auction sniping.
There is not any setup fee or another hidden costs aside from what might be quoted. Our goal is to offer a end-to-end web scraping service that enables our shoppers to concentrate on their enterprise mannequin. We are well known within the industry for our technical capabilities because of our trade-main net scraping service supplier. All our crawlers are built utilizing C#, the open-source web scraping framework our team created. Additionally, we use quite a few other open-supply frameworks that we’ve developed that ensure you’re not locked into utilizing proprietary know-how.
Please help enhance this article by adding citations to reliable sources. Clients throughout the globe use ScrapingBee to solve their net scraping needs. You may even use ScrapingBee directly from your lead listing on Google Sheets.
There are a number of methods scraping could be blocked, corresponding to adding picture verification system before results are displayed or blocking the IP Addresses from which requests are coming, by monitoring site visitors and so on. The frequency depends upon underlying structure of the goal web site. Some responsive websites allow us to learn over 200,000 pages / day whereas others no more than few thousand / day. We would need to review the project earlier than we will reach a particular conclusion. Costs are decided on scope and frequency of knowledge, quantity of knowledge and complexity of goal website.
Within a pair days, he/she is going to then present you this resolution on your approval. The purpose ought to be to scrape in a way that doesn’t hurt the target web site, best is to stay undetected. To scrape successfully and overcome defenses a lot of different challenges have to be met. Scraping or any kind of automated entry to websites is commonly an unwelcome act. When referenced in context of automation of the task – manual copy paste of knowledge from a web site, they’re all the identical.

Web Scraper

Our providers make requests using thousands of residential and non-residential rotating proxies throughout the World to supply one of the best scraping expertise and fit all the business needs. Many specialists should handle Javascript rendering, headless browser replace and maintenance for internet scraping. GET and POST methods let you find one of the best resolution for your code. In Australia, the Spam Act 2003 outlaws some types of net harvesting, though this only applies to e mail addresses. Southwest Airlines has also challenged screen-scraping practices, and has involved each FareChase and one other firm, Outtask, in a legal declare.

Do You Offer Data Samples Before Purchasing?

I wish to mug up on new and exciting developments on science and tech and have a deep love for PC gaming. Other hobbies include writing blog posts, music and DIY tasks.
It is an effective various web scraping device if you should extract a light-weight quantity of data from the web sites immediately. As talked about above, a spider is a program that downloads content material from websites or a given URL.

Web scraping could be run from your private computer, or when you have an enormous job, and extra horsepower is needed, it may be run throughout excessive efficiency server farms working together to save huge swaths of knowledge. In the uncommon case when someone reaches out to us in search of a dose of this elder brother to internet scraping, we will refer them to Jagacy. Bibhuranjan Editorial Officer, technofaq.org I’m an avid tech fanatic at coronary heart.
A. Similar to Python, R may also be used to gather knowledge from the net. A. APIs or Application Programming Interfaces is an middleman that allows one software program to speak to another. When using an API to gather information, you’ll be strictly ruled by a algorithm, and there are just some specific information fields that you could get. A. It is certainly legal so long as you are following the guidelines surrounding directives set in robots.txt file, terms of use, access to public and private content.
Kevin has been working within the web scraping trade for 10 years earlier than co-founding ScrapingBee. Andrew is a senior developer and information scientist with an enormous experience in internet-scraping. We regularly create customized scraping scripts/initiatives for our clients, simply Contact Us and describe your wants. ScrapingAnt is a service that lets you clear up complicated scraping duties. With using of 1000’s proxies across the World and headless browser service we will present you one of the best net harvesting and scraping expertise.
Web Scraping FAQ

The platform’s robustness is measured by the quality of the knowledge it retrieves and its scalability . This scalability is mostly used to focus on the Long Tail of web sites that widespread aggregators discover difficult or too labor-intensive to harvest content material from.
Avoid hidden links or so-referred to as ‘honey pots’ and make sure that you have persistent cookies on your web scraping session. If you need to guarantee additional that you do not get blocked, ensure to randomize the length of pauses between requests, in addition to rotate the IP addresses and person-brokers every so often. We prepeared beforehand blog post for reading with details about web scraping legality. Yahoo Search Engine Scraper to the large Python neighborhood, discovering answers to your problems is comparatively straightforward as nicely.
Once you’ve submitted your project request, a member of our resolution structure staff will attain out to you to set up a project discovery name. There the answer architect will discuss your project in detail and collect the knowledge they should develop the optimal solution to meet your requirements.

Take Your Time, Double Check, And Succeed

One of our most prevalent output codecs is a Microsoft Excel spreadsheet. The tried and examined spreadsheet format is a very versatile resolution.
Southwest Airlines charged that the display screen-scraping is Illegal since it is an example of “Computer Fraud and Abuse” and has led to “Damage and Loss” and “Unauthorized Access” of Southwest’s web site. It additionally constitutes “Interference with Business Relations”, “Trespass”, and “Harmful Access by Computer”. They also claimed that display screen-scraping constitutes what is legally often known as “Misappropriation and Unjust Enrichment”, in addition to being a breach of the web site’s consumer agreement. Although the cases had been by no means resolved in the Supreme Court of the United States, FareChase was ultimately shuttered by parent company Yahoo! , and Outtask was purchased by journey expense company Concur.In 2012, a startup known as 3Taps scraped categorized housing advertisements from Craigslist.

  • Do you want ranking and price extraction, or do you need product review scraping with following sentiment evaluation?
  • First, our group of seasoned scraping veterans develops a scraper unique to your project, designed particularly to focus on and extract the information you need from the web sites you need it from.
  • Often there may be little or no time spent in qualifying these recipients to find out in the event that they’re the correct demographic on your product.
  • Target information can range from easy contact information such as a person’s name and e-mail to latitude and longitude of a car crash.

A. Web scraping can be accomplished via different programming and scripting languages. However, Python is a popular alternative and Beautiful Soup is a incessantly used Python package for parsing HTML and XML documents.

Within a few days, he/she will then present you with this resolution for your approval. When you submit your project request, a member of our solution architecture group will discuss with you your project necessities in more element and suggest the best resolution to satisfy your wants.
Outwit hub is a Firefox extension, and it can be easily downloaded from the Firefox add-ons retailer. Once installed and activated, you possibly can scrape the content material from websites immediately.
When extracting data on a larger scale, you would wish to write down custom spiders for different web sites since there isn’t a “one size matches all” approach in internet scraping owing to range 21 Lead Generation Software For B2B Businesses To Use in 2020 in web site designs. You additionally would wish to write down code to transform the extracted knowledge to a structured format and retailer it in a reusable format like CSV, JSON, excel etc.
Web Scraping FAQ

Best Web Scraping Tools For Data Extraction In 2020

Lead era, extracting contact information, or social media. You can even use ScrapingAnt instantly from your lead lists on Google Sheet. Our headless Chrome browser settings and proxies quality permit us to make site scraping requests with low chance of Captcha examine triggering. We use solely excessive-end AWS server options for our service to scale back the network timeouts and provide high availability.

A. As an organization, you should web crawl when you should perform any of the use circumstances mentioned above and wish to increase your internal data with comprehensive various knowledge units. A. Although many companies wish to entry information from LinkedIn™, it’s legally not allowed based on the robots.txt file and terms of use. We have written a few tutorials on this topic — you can find out about them from our submit on internet scraping examples.
However, getting the proper proxies don’t always guarantee you the anonymity wanted for profitable net scraping. You ought to all the time keep in mind device and browser fingerprinting earlier than going off scraping.

It has an excellent “Fast Scrape” features, which rapidly scrapes data from a list of URLs that you simply feed in. Extracting information from websites utilizing Outwit hub doesn’t demand programming abilities. You can check with our guide on utilizing Outwit hub to get began with net scraping utilizing the software.
While there are a number of tutorials on numerous web scraping aspects online, no one likes to talk about what might seem obvious to some. Let’s go through the most incessantly requested questions about internet scraping. And who can blame them – it’s a comparatively simple side hustle that you could be taught at home.
Web scraping refers to a routine that accesses an internet page via HTTP. Like the opposite type of scraping, it is used to get data and make it more accessible–in this case it’s any one of many millions of computers that make up the web.
Web scraping includes simulating a human web searching utilizing laptop software program. We have scraped Spanish, Chinese, German, and other non-English sites as nicely.
One of the issues you are able to do with Excel is to transform it to a different file format, such as CSV or import the Excel data right into a MySQL database. Usually, it takes round four – 5 workdays, however it really depends on the complexity and scope of your project.

By embedding a full-fledged web browser, such as the Internet Explorer or the Mozilla browser management, packages can retrieve the dynamic content generated by shopper-facet scripts. These browser controls additionally parse internet pages into a DOM tree, based mostly on which applications can retrieve elements of the pages. Languages such as Xpath can be utilized to parse the resulting DOM tree. A easy but powerful approach to extract information from web pages may be based on the UNIX grep command or common expression-matching facilities of programming languages .
All you want is a pc, some endurance, and your personal brainpower. Datacenter ProxiesUse IP addresses of extraordinarily quick datacenters within scraping duckduckgo the US. Structuring – The unstructured knowledge will get transformed right into a structured format that can be consumed by the database.
We negotiate the phrases and order of execution for every project individually and set a special deadline for each shopper. Contact us describing your internet scraping idea, and we are going to return with a value in your individualized resolution shortly.
Web Scraping FAQ
The extra info you present upfront, the smoother the method might be. The freeware provides a free subscription plan for you to make a thousand HTTP requests per 30 days and paid subscription plans to make more HTTP requests per thirty days to fit your web scraping wants. Octoparse has the Task Template Modeand Advanced Modefor users with both primary and advanced scraping skills. Browse our use circumstances or take a look at our white papers for more info into how this wonderful expertise is fueling tomorrow’s business options. If you’ve ever copy and pasted information from a website, you’ve performed the same function as any net scraper, only on a microscopic, handbook scale.
Diffbot can care for this with their computerized extraction API. DiffBot offers a number of structured APIs that returned structured data of merchandise/article/discussion webpages. Their answer is quite costly with the lowest plan starting at $299 per month. There are many tools out there in the marketplace, depending in your wants it can be hard to choose.
Web Scraping FAQ

About The Author

Nataly Komova

Author Biograhy: Nataly Komova founded Chill Hempire after experiencing the first-hand results of CBD in helping her to relieve her skin condition. Nataly is now determined to spread the word about the benefits of CBD through blogging and taking part in events. In her spare time, Nataly enjoys early morning jogs, fitness, meditation, wine tasting, traveling and spending quality time with her friends. Nataly is also an avid vintage car collector and is currently working on her 1993 W124 Mercedes. Nataly is a contributing writer to many CBD magazines and blogs. She has been featured in prominent media outlets such as Cosmopolitan, Elle, Grazia, Women’s Health, The Guardian and others.


Chill Hempire